titleOfInvention | Corynebacterium glutamicum capable of knocking out extracellular nuclease ExeP and construction method and application thereof |
abstract | The invention discloses a corynebacterium glutamicum for knocking out extracellular nuclease ExeP, wherein an extracellular nuclease gene ExeP in the strain is inactivated, the corynebacterium glutamicum is Corynebacterium glutamicum ATCC13032, a gene sequence of the extracellular nuclease ExeP is shown as SEQ ID No.1, and a gene sequence of the inactivated extracellular nuclease ExeP is shown as SEQ ID No. 2. According to the invention, extracellular nuclease ExeP is knocked out, degradation of extracellular DNA is reduced, and the film forming capability of corynebacterium glutamicum is enhanced. |
